    • There probably isn’t an orthopedic surgery that has had more improvement in technique and outcomes over the last two decades than the acl repair. Because of its importance in pro sports and the sheer number that surgeons do there have been lots of opportunities to practice 1. Better techniques - arthroscopic v open surgery means people heal faster  2. More training - all sports med surgeons have tons of experience doing them 3. better imaging - later generations of mri are more sensitive  4. better therapy - PTs have gotten better at rehabbing them and the theories of rehab have improved a lot.
